Six years ago Saudi Arabia decided to have its 315 M1A2 tanks upgraded to the M1A2S standard. So far, 200 of the Saudi M1s have gone through the rebuilding, which involved shipping the tanks to the United States where they are taken apart, worn or damaged parts are repaired or rebuilt, and the tank is reassembled with additional mechanical and electronic components and refurbished older ones that bring it up to the M1A2S standard.
There were other upgrades, after the 2003 invasion of Iraq, for urban warfare. Hundreds more M-1s had battle damage repaired and upgrades installed at the same time.
